Under the guidance of Dr. Patrick Loftus and a committed team, we emphasize the importance of preventative dentistry. This proactive approach is fundamental in improving health outcomes, fostering trust, and enhancing the relationship between our patients and our dental professionals. We are acutely aware of how oral health is intrinsically linked to overall wellness; neglect in dental care can lead to serious health complications such as heart disease and diabetes. This connection reinforces the necessity of regular dental check-ups as part of a comprehensive health strategy.
